Exploring Natural Wonders
- Coasteering in Wales
Experience the awe of the Welsh coast with coasteering, a combination of climbing, swimming, and cliff jumping along the rugged shoreline of Pembrokeshire. With certified instructors guiding groups, you'll explore sea caves, traverse rocky outcrops, and brave the elemental forces of the ocean. This adrenaline-fueled activity has gained popularity for its unique allure, blending adventure sports with stunning natural beauty.
- Canyoning in the Scottish Highlands
Dive into the Highland's breathtaking gorges through canyoning. This activity involves navigating through waterfalls, sliding down natural rock slides, and leaping into crystal-clear pools. Scotland's dramatic landscapes provide a perfect backdrop, making it a must-try for adrenaline junkies. Canyoning centres offer gear and guidance, ensuring both excitement and safety.
Immersive Woodland Experiences
- Forest Bathing in England
Inspired by the Japanese practice of Shinrin-yoku, forest bathing invites you to slow down and connect with nature. The UK's lush forests offer idyllic settings. Spend time wandering amongst ancient trees, absorbing the sights and sounds of the woodland. Research by the Woodland Trust indicates this practice can boost mental wellbeing and reduce stress significantly.
- Bushcraft in The New Forest
Develop wilderness survival skills in The New Forest National Park. Bushcraft courses teach skills like fire lighting, shelter building, and foraging. This immersive experience goes beyond recreation, instilling a deeper understanding and appreciation for the natural environment.
Unusual Water Adventures
- Paddleboarding on Lake District
Try your hand at stand-up paddleboarding (SUP) on the serene waters of the Lake District. This area provides not just tranquil lakes but also stunning backdrops of hills and sky. SUP is accessible for all skill levels, offering a full-body workout. It's an excellent way to explore the region's natural beauty from a different perspective.
- Wild Swimming in the River Dart
Move beyond traditional pools to wild swimming in the River Dart. This river offers clean, vibrant waters surrounded by lush Devon countryside. The Wild Swimming Society shares guidelines for safe and responsible swimming. This pursuit is both invigorating and environmentally sustainable, offering a unique connection to nature.
Extraordinary Expeditions
- Hiking Dark Sky Parks
Embark on a nocturnal adventure by hiking in one of the UK’s Dark Sky Parks like Galloway Forest Park. Escape the city lights to witness some of the best stargazing in the country. Bring star charts and enjoy the cosmic spectacle, perfect for astronomers and romantics alike.
- Foraging Tours in Cornwall
Learn to find edible treasures on a foraging tour in Cornwall. Expert guides teach how to identify and harvest wild edibles like mushrooms, herbs, and berries, a sustainable approach to enjoying nature's bounty. This activity not only uncovers culinary treasures but also connects you deeply to the land's natural cycles.
